Print Mamam 2 is a regular weight, normal width, low contrast, upright, short x-height font.

A rounded, hand-drawn print style with mostly monoline strokes and gently softened terminals. Letterforms are built from simple geometric shapes but retain visible human irregularity in curves, joins, and stroke endings, creating a lively rhythm. Proportions are slightly uneven from glyph to glyph, with open counters, generous curves, and simplified construction (notably in bowls and shoulders) that keeps the texture light and approachable. In text, spacing feels airy and the line color remains even, with a natural, slightly bouncy baseline impression.
Works well for short to medium-length text where a friendly, handmade voice is desired—such as children’s materials, playful packaging, labels, greeting cards, and casual posters. It’s also well-suited to headlines and display sizes where the irregular, hand-rendered rhythm can be appreciated.
The overall tone is cheerful and approachable, like neat marker or felt-pen lettering. Its mild quirkiness and softened shapes give it an inviting, kid-friendly personality without becoming overly messy or aggressive.
Likely designed to mimic tidy hand-printed lettering with a consistent stroke and softly rounded shapes, balancing legibility with a personable, informal character. The goal appears to be an approachable display face that feels human and upbeat rather than mechanically uniform.
The capitals read cleanly with rounded geometry, while the lowercase maintains an informal, drawn quality that adds character in longer phrases. Numerals follow the same simplified, rounded construction, supporting a consistent voice across mixed-content settings.
